Career and Struggles
- Early Interest in Business:
- Born in 1930 in Omaha, Nebraska.
- Showed business talent early—sold chewing gum,
newspapers, and Coca-Cola bottles door-to-door.
- First Investment at 11:
- Bought his first stock at age 11.
- Faced early losses but learned patience and long-term
value.
- Education:
- Studied at the Wharton School and later at the
University of Nebraska.
- Earned a Master’s degree in Economics from Columbia,
influenced by Benjamin Graham.
- Early Career Struggles:
- Rejected by Harvard Business School.
- Worked under Graham at a low salary despite strong
potential.
- Buffett Partnership Ltd. (1956):
- Started his own investment firm with small capital
from family and friends.
- Faced skepticism initially but achieved high returns.
- Acquisition of Berkshire Hathaway (1965):
- Took over a failing textile company.
- Shifted it into a holding company, investing in
insurance, finance, and consumer goods.
- Long-Term Investment Philosophy:
- Focused on undervalued companies with strong
fundamentals.
- Faced criticism during tech booms for avoiding
speculative stocks.
- Challenges and Patience:
- Remained consistent through market crashes and
economic recessions.
- Built one of the most respected investment empires in
history.
